Chapter 767 - 766: Struggling Resistance

The two Divine Monarchs were frustrated. They hadn’t expected the Seven-Colored Demon Empress to see through their plan at this critical juncture. Yes, that had indeed been their plan. But now, they didn’t dare act on it. The Undying Phoenix was a despicable person.

The Crownless God Monarch said awkwardly, "Senior, please don’t misunderstand. How could we possibly do such a thing!"

"That’s hard to say!" the Undying Phoenix retorted with disdain. As far as she was concerned, the Divine Race had always been the most despicable and detestable group in the entire Divine Domain. For the sake of profit, they were capable of anything.

While they spoke, the Seven-Colored Demon Empress was secretly preparing her escape.

The Crownless God Monarch quickly added, "Since this is our first time cooperating, it’s only natural for you to be wary of us, Senior. How about this? We’ll be the ones to kill her. That way, you can rest assured!"

The Undying Phoenix nodded. "Fine, I accept your proposal. Go ahead. Just don’t kill the boy. As for her, do as you please!"

Then, the two Divine Monarchs began to walk step-by-step toward the Seven-Colored Demon Empress, who looked panicked.

She glared at the Undying Phoenix and declared, "The next time we meet, I won’t hold back! It will be a fight to the death!"

"Next time?" the Undying Phoenix sneered. "You will never have a next time!"

The words had barely left her mouth when a tide of auspicious purple qi swept in from the east, flooding the entire space. The endless purple qi swirled around them, stunning all three.

"Attack now!" the Undying Phoenix commanded.

Unfortunately, they couldn’t find any sign of the Seven-Colored Demon Empress within the swirling purple mist. By the time it dissipated, Ye Fan and the Seven-Colored Demon Empress were gone from the hall.

"Senior, what should we do now?" the Crownless God Monarch asked.

"Don’t worry," the Undying Phoenix said. "There must be a secret passage here, but they won’t escape. I’ve already set up an Array around Demon Mountain! They’re hopelessly trapped. As soon as they trigger the Array, I can appear instantly and slay them!"

The two Divine Monarchs sighed in relief at her words, but they were inwardly furious. If not for the Undying Phoenix’s constant suspicion, they would have succeeded long ago, and the pair never would have escaped. Still, what was done was done. They weren’t afraid, as they had many ways to deal with the Undying Phoenix. For now, however, she was still useful to them. Their ability to withstand the Evil You Ancestor’s assault depended on her.

Ye Fan opened his eyes weakly, finding himself in an extraordinarily beautiful Demon Palace enveloped in purple.

Is this Heaven? Am I dead? he murmured to himself.

"You’re not dead," the Seven-Colored Demon Empress said. "This is our escape route. This is the deepest part of Demon Mountain, a secret I discovered myself. The Undying Phoenix doesn’t know about it. However, it can only hold for half a month at most. She will surely discover this place quickly. Even though it’s protected by a Demon Clan Array, it will only take her a few days to break through if she’s determined."

"This place feels extraordinary," Ye Fan said. "It must be the grand creation of your Demon Clan’s ancestors."

"That’s right," the Seven-Colored Demon Empress explained. "This is the secluded cultivation ground of the Demon Clan Leader. Only the successive leaders of the Demon Clan know of this secret place. The Undying Phoenix is unaware of it because she has never earned the clan’s recognition to hold the title of Demon Clan Leader."

Ye Fan nodded in understanding. "Your former master is too ruthless. With the Demon Clan in her hands, its demise will only be hastened."

"She is no longer my master," the Seven-Colored Demon Empress said, her voice filled with guilt. "I’m sorry. If it weren’t for me, you wouldn’t have been so gravely injured."

"For you, it was all worth it," Ye Fan said with a faint smile.

"You’re still making jokes at a time like this!" she laughed. Her smile was radiant, but it was cut short as blood trickled from the corner of her mouth.

Ye Fan’s expression turned to fear. "Are you alright?"

Though incredibly weak himself, he could sense her life force, even her very spirit, fading.

"I can still hold on," she said weakly.

"Surviving a great disaster is a sign of good fortune to come," Ye Fan said, trying to reassure her and himself. "Even though we’re in trouble, I believe we can escape this."

"Mm," she murmured, choosing to believe him.

Ye Fan quickly checked his condition and was shocked by what he found. His essence and his Spiritual Spring had both sustained heavy damage. Thankfully, the self-healing ability of his Ancestor Realm Bloodline had kept him alive; without it, he would have already perished. Even so, the situation was far from optimistic. A full recovery would take years.

Only the Evil You Ancestor can save us now. Otherwise, once this place is breached, it’s all over.

"Can we really hold out here for half a month?" Ye Fan asked.

"I’m not certain," she replied, "but I believe we can."

"That’s good. The Evil You Ancestor should be able to get here in ten days at most," Ye Fan said reassuringly. In truth, he had no idea if the ancestor would even come. The Evil You Ancestor was in a deep slumber, leaving too many things to chance.

The Seven-Colored Demon Empress lay in Ye Fan’s embrace, feeling a deep sense of contentment. Perhaps this was what she had always wanted. She had completely accepted him.

「The next day.」

Ye Fan and the Seven-Colored Demon Empress began to focus on their recovery. Sadly, with his current abilities, Ye Fan could only stabilize his injuries to prevent them from worsening. True recovery was another matter entirely and would require numerous rare and powerful materials.

Throughout this time, the Seven-Colored Demon Empress cared for him tirelessly. Ye Fan, focused on his own condition, failed to notice that she was growing weaker with each passing day. She concealed her decline so perfectly that he remained oblivious.

「Three days later.」

Ye Fan had finally stabilized his condition, preventing his injuries from erupting. On this very day, however, both he and the Empress frowned grimly. The Undying Phoenix had found them.

Standing above their sanctuary, her voice dripped with cold malice. "So, you wretched pair have been hiding deep within Demon Mountain. Did you really think you could escape my grasp? You are far too naive. I will show you the meaning of true despair!"

She gathered her most potent essence and unleashed a devastating blast. It exploded above them, yet the two remained completely unscathed. As the Undying Phoenix prepared to strike again, she was shocked to find her own attack rebounding toward her. She dodged just in time; otherwise, the force would have sliced her in two.

"What a powerful Array," she sneered. "But it can’t stop me. I will shatter this bothersome Array within five days!"

The Undying Phoenix began plotting how to break the Array.

Ye Fan breathed a sigh of relief.

Five days. That should be enough time. Evil You Ancestor, please hurry! Otherwise, all of this will be for nothing!

Just then, the Seven-Colored Demon Empress suddenly went limp and collapsed into his arms. A large amount of blood spilled from her lips. It was clear she couldn’t hold on any longer.

"Don’t scare me, darling!" Ye Fan pleaded urgently. "You can’t fall asleep!"

"I’m so tired," she spoke feebly. "I want to rest."

"No, you can’t rest!" Ye Fan said anxiously.

He desperately poured his power into her body in a frantic attempt to save her, but tragically, she did not awaken.
